Probate in Contra Costa County

Probate cases in Contra Costa County are handled by the Contra Costa County Superior Court, with probate petitions generally filed at the Wakefield Taylor Courthouse (725 Court Street, Martinez, CA 94553). Formal probate in California commonly takes anywhere from nine months to well over a year — and heirs usually cannot receive their share until the case is nearly complete. During that wait, the inherited home still has property taxes, insurance, mortgage payments, and upkeep to cover. An inheritance advance bridges that gap.

Court locations and filing rules can change — confirm the current probate filing location on the Contra Costa County Superior Court website before filing.
